WebHow to jump to precedent or dependent cells using Ctrl+[ and Ctrl+]

WebFeb 6, 2024 · Option 2: Home tab > Find & Select under Editing. Pick Go to... and enter the cell under Reference. Press Enter. Option 3: Select the Name Box above Column A. Type the cell reference to jump to, and press Enter.
